Cheers I can walk you through this. DON'T use Windows Explorer / Windows drag and drop alone to do it, that will nearly always result in corrupt discs. You will need Nero or similar. First up, go and buy some RITEK G05 8xDVD-R discs (they are the most compatible and reliable disc on the market, I have used them in everything for years). Next, have you got a copy of Nero at all on your PC? Have a look in Start / Programs / Nero (some name or version) / Data / Nero Burning ROM. If not buy it, it's quite cheap from a local independent computer shop (like 10 / 15 GBP at the most I think for an older version, you only need V7 and indeed NVE5 which seems to be with the full version of Nero V8 is terrible, Nero VE4 is best) When you have this and can launch the program, then Then make sure that your DVD burner is selected at the top right (you will see something like "D:Optiarc"). If the correct one is not selected (i.e. if you have multiple CD / DVD drives) then click cancel in the window that has come up, and go into there above and click and you get a drop down menu to select the correct drive that you want to burn to. Then click on File and then New from the drop down menu. If you have only 1 DVD burner then it will select it correctly by default so you can leave it like that. Make sure that under New Compilation in the top right of the window you can see DVD. If not and it says CD, go in there and alter it to DVD. Underneath it should be highlighted on "DVD-ROM (ISO)". If not, click on it to highlight it in blue. Now make sure that on the top right of the window the Multisession tab is selected and then under where it says "Multisession" further below, that it says "No Multisession". Now put your blank DVD-R disc in the drive and wait a few seconds for it to be detected and then click on Nero Express down near the bottom of the window. Nero Express will launch (which is the simplified version of Nero) and then choose Data DVD and then Add and then select your various files by clicking on the 1st one, holding shift down, the clicking on the last one, or select all by pressing CTRL down and then dab the "a" key, and deselect anything you don't want by holding CTRL down and clicking on it. When finished selecting click on add at the bottom and then click on finished / cancel next to it. The window that popped up when you clicked Add the first time will dissappear and you will see the files ready to be burned. Now click Next and then click the thing which is in the middle extreme left which opens a panel so you can select the Writing Speed. Choose 4x. Never ever burn a disc faster than 4x or you'll end up with bad burns. Make sure Verify data on disc after burning is ticked, and that Allow files to be added later (multisession disc) is not ticked and then click on burn. Your disc will now be written and then verified. Now you should have a disc with all of your manuals on it. Make a couple of copies for back up as discs are cheap. If you have more than 4.3 GB of files then use a Dual layer disc and you can then fit on 8GB. If you still have too much for a single disc, then put half the files on one disc and the rest on a 2nd disc.
